My 05' Honda Accord Hybrid IMA light came on...Dealer says...?
Car has 42,000 miles. I just bought the car less than 30 days ago. The IMA and check engine light came on the other day so I took it to the dealer I bought it from. His mechanic looked at it and said the O2 sensor was bad and would need replaced. He said that the hybrid battery charger wasn't working right and made it dirty.The mechanic wasn't familiar with hybrids so he said to drive it to a Honda dealer to get it all fixed. What could be causing the 02 sensor to get dirty? The dealer only offers powertrain warranty. Is there a warranty still on the car that Honda would pick up? Is powertrain even considered to be part of the hybrid part of the car? Any help with this would be great.
Thanks!
The guy is full of ****, its not an 02 sensor I can guarantee that. It wouldnt have anything to do with charging the battery. You need to have the OBD2 system scanned by the dealer to find what codes the computer has stored. IMA isnt a familiar code ive ever seen, probably related to the hybrid drive.
